1976: Jon Matlack pitches a five-hit shutout and John Milner hits a grand slam in a 13-0 Mets win over the Cardinals at Shea Stadium.
1992: The Mets end a three-game losing streak with a 6-4 win over the Cubs in 12 innings at Wrigley Field.
2003: Tony Clark singles home the winning run in the ninth inning for a 7-6 Mets win over the Expos at Shea Stadium.
2009: Mike Pelfrey pitches seven and two-thirds innings of shutout ball to get the win as the Mets beat the Brewers, 1-0. With the Reds and Dodgers also winning by the same score, it is the first time since September 1, 1976, that three National League teams win by 1-0 scores on the same day. The win also ends the Mets' five-game losing streak.
